"What Sam Rousseau loves most in the world, outside of her father, is working with wildlife. Being in a graduate program for wildlife biology, she is in just the right place to do what she loves. When a mysterious duchess summons Sam to dinner, she gets startling news that she herself is a long lost duchess. If that wasn't enough to handle already, the prince of the land, Alex, is annoyingly charming, especially with his own love of wildlife. Sam has to learn to wear a crown and navigate new love if she wants to adjust to the new life in front of her." Full review at Fresh Fiction: http://freshfiction.com/review.php?id=42632

"For a year, Alyssa Gardner has tried living a normal human life with her boyfriend, Jeb, even though her dreams are still full of Wonderland and the seductive Morpheus. When Morpheus makes an appearance in the flesh, Alyssa is faced with the decision to return to Wonderland and fight the Red Queen or stay with Jeb and her family, leaving Wonderland crumbling without her help. Alyssa continues on her potentially perilous quest of finding herself and her home in this sequel to A.G. Howard's Splintered."
